#50 Schools for Children of the World (SCW)

5/20/2025
Listen to Anna Ching interview Chuck Newman, Co-Founder and President of Schools for Children of the World (SCW). SCW focuses on empowering underserved communities in the developing world through helping them plan, design, and build high quality schools. SCW works with local communities and national governments to help achieve their mission, and they have successfully completed building and renovating 130 schools, served 21,128 students, and worked in over 10 developing countries across Central America, the Caribbean, and Africa.

#49 Chetana Foundation

3/22/2025
Listen to Shravika interview the founders of the Chetana Foundation, which aspires to strengthen and cultivate inclusivity within disadvantaged communities. Founded in 2016, Chetana derives from a Sanskrit word meaning “consciousness”, which is the core value of the organization . With 300+ active volunteers and a youth chapter, Chetana supports education programs, hunger relief, environmental conservation, and empowerment programs both in the local community of Greater Portland and also abroad.

#45 - World Literacy Foundation

4/14/2024
Listen to Andrew Kay, CEO of the World Literacy Foundation (https://worldliteracyfoundation.org/), in our first live podcast recording. The mission of the organization is to eradicate illiteracy by 2040, with many inspiring programs like Sun Books, USA Reads, Aprende Leyendo, and the Youth Ambassador Program, to name just a few. Hear Andrew share his story behind the founding of the organization and the key ways to get involved to make a difference.
